This exceptional retail property, located at 9775 S Dixie Hwy in Pinecrest, Florida, presents a compelling investment opportunity. The building, constructed in 1951, boasts an excellent location directly on US-1, ensuring high visibility and significant foot traffic. Offered at $4,900,000, this property is ideal for a discerning investor seeking a well-situated retail space in a thriving Miami-Dade County community. The property's address is 9775 S Dixie Hwy, Pinecrest, FL 33156, placing it within a vibrant commercial corridor.
